The Primary Function of the Cabin Air Filter: Your First Line of Defense

Before detailing the symptoms, it is crucial to understand what the cabin air filter does. Located typically behind the glove compartment, under the dashboard, or under the hood near the windshield cowl, this filter is the gateway for all air entering your vehicle's passenger compartment through the heating, ventilation, and air conditioning (HVAC) system. Its job is to clean that incoming air by trapping harmful particulates. Modern cabin air filters are multi-layered, designed to capture a wide range of contaminants. Particle filters, the most common type, are made from pleated paper or synthetic fiber and trap solid particles. Activated carbon cabin filters include a layer of charcoal-impregnated material, which adsorbs gases, odors, and some chemical vapors. The filter's media is engineered to capture dust, pollen, spores, soot, tire and brake dust, industrial fallout, and, in the case of carbon filters, pollutants like ozone, sulfur dioxide, and nitrogen oxides. This process ensures that the air you breathe inside the car is significantly cleaner than the air outside, especially in heavy traffic or industrial areas. When this filter becomes clogged with debris over time, its ability to perform this function deteriorates, leading to a cascade of noticeable problems.

Symptom 1: Significantly Reduced Airflow from the Vents

The most common and physically noticeable symptom of a severely clogged cabin air filter is weak airflow from the dashboard vents. You may set the fan to its highest speed but feel only a gentle breeze rather than a strong blast of air. The decrease in airflow is gradual, so many drivers adapt to it without immediate notice. A simple comparison test can confirm this. Start the vehicle and turn the HVAC fan to its maximum setting. Feel the airflow from the center vents. Now, open a window momentarily. You should notice a very substantial difference in air pressure and noise. If the airflow from the vents seems only marginally stronger than at lower settings, the filter is likely the culprit. The HVAC fan motor must work against the restriction created by the clogged filter, much like trying to breathe through a cloth that becomes increasingly thick with dirt. The system is designed to move a specific volume of air; a blocked filter chokes that flow. This symptom becomes particularly evident in extreme weather when you need maximum heating or cooling performance, and the system seems unable to achieve or maintain the desired cabin temperature efficiently.

Symptom 2: Persistent Unpleasant Odors in the Cabin

A musty, moldy, or sour smell that emanates from the vents, especially when the air conditioning or heat is first turned on, is a classic indicator of a dirty cabin air filter. This odor is more than just a nuisance; it is often a sign of biological growth. As the filter traps moisture from the air along with organic material like pollen and dust, it can create a damp environment conducive to mold, mildew, and bacteria. Every time the blower fan activates, it forces air through this contaminated filter, spreading spores and odorous compounds throughout the cabin. An activated carbon filter that is past its service life will also lose its ability to adsorb external odors, meaning smells from exhaust, diesel fumes, or industrial areas will freely enter the vehicle. If you notice that unpleasant external odors linger inside the car longer than they should, or if a foul smell seems baked into the HVAC system itself, the filter has likely lost its efficacy. In many cases, a new filter, particularly an activated carbon one, will immediately eliminate these odors, provided the evaporator core (the part that cools the air) is not itself moldy, which sometimes requires separate cleaning.

Symptom 3: Increased Allergy Symptoms or Respiratory Irritation

For individuals with allergies, asthma, or general respiratory sensitivity, a bad cabin air filter can directly exacerbate symptoms. The filter's job is to trap allergens. When it is full, it cannot capture new ones effectively. Furthermore, the accumulated allergens on a dirty filter can be disturbed and recirculated by the fan. You or your passengers may experience increased sneezing, a runny or stuffy nose, itchy or watery eyes, sinus pressure, or a scratchy throat specifically while driving. If these symptoms seem to improve after exiting the vehicle, the cabin air quality is a probable cause. A clean, high-quality filter will capture over 99% of airborne pollen and spores, providing a refuge for allergy sufferers. A failed filter turns the cabin into an incubator of irritants. This symptom underscores the health-protective role of the cabin air filter; it is not merely a comfort item but a component that safeguards the well-being of the vehicle's occupants, particularly on long commutes or during high-pollen seasons.

Symptom 4: Excessive Fogging or Frosting of the Windows

The cabin air filter plays a subtle but important role in managing interior humidity. A clean filter allows the HVAC system to function optimally, including the dehumidifying action of the air conditioner. When the filter is clogged, it restricts airflow across the evaporator core. This core is responsible for removing moisture from the air. Reduced airflow can impair its efficiency, leaving more humidity inside the cabin. This excess moisture then condenses on the cooler glass surfaces, leading to windows that fog up excessively on the inside, especially in humid or cold weather. You may find yourself constantly using the defroster at high power to clear the windshield. While many factors contribute to window fogging, a restricted cabin air filter is a common and often overlooked cause. Replacing the filter can improve airflow and the system's overall ability to condition the air, thereby reducing condensation and improving visibility—a critical safety factor.

Symptom 5: Unusual Noises from the Dashboard Area

In some cases, a severely clogged filter can cause audible symptoms. You may hear a whistling or sucking sound coming from behind the dashboard when the blower fan is on. This is the sound of the fan motor struggling to pull air through a restricted opening. In more extreme situations, if debris has bypassed a damaged or improperly installed filter, leaves, twigs, or other materials can be drawn into the system, causing a rattling sound as they hit the fan blades. Any new or unusual noise from the HVAC system, particularly one that changes with the fan speed, warrants an inspection of the cabin air filter compartment. While not the most common symptom, it is a clear sign that the HVAC system is under duress and the airflow path is obstructed.

The Consequences of Ignoring a Bad Cabin Air Filter

Neglecting to replace a dirty filter has consequences beyond comfort. The increased strain on the blower motor, as it tries to pull air through a blocked filter, can lead to premature motor failure. This is an expensive repair compared to the low cost of a filter. The reduced efficiency of the entire HVAC system forces it to work harder to heat or cool the cabin, potentially placing additional load on components and slightly reducing fuel economy in vehicles where the compressor clutch cycles more frequently. From a health perspective, prolonged exposure to the mold, bacteria, and concentrated allergens coming from a dirty filter can lead to chronic respiratory irritation and worsen pre-existing conditions. Lastly, the safety hazard of unexpectedly fogged windows cannot be overstated. Driving with impaired visibility is a direct risk to you and others on the road.

How Often Should You Change the Cabin Air Filter?​

There is no universal mileage interval, as it depends entirely on driving conditions. The owner's manual provides a manufacturer's recommendation, often between 15,000 and 30,000 miles. However, this is a maximum under ideal conditions. You should replace the filter more frequently if you consistently encounter any of the following high-particulate environments: driving on dirt or gravel roads, regular heavy traffic in urban areas with high exhaust pollution, regions with high pollen counts or seasonal allergies, or areas with frequent wildfires or dust storms. A simple visual inspection, typically easy to perform, is the best guide. If the filter appears gray, caked with debris, or has visible leaves and organic matter, it is time for a change, regardless of mileage.

How to Inspect and Replace Your Cabin Air Filter

Inspecting the cabin air filter is a straightforward DIY task for most vehicles. Consult your owner's manual for the specific location, which is commonly behind the glove box. You usually need to open the glove compartment, depress the stops on the sides to let it swing down fully, and then remove an access panel. Some filters are located under the hood near the base of the windshield. Carefully remove the old filter, noting its orientation. Hold it up to a strong light. If light barely passes through the pleats, the filter is clogged. Compare it to a new filter to see the difference. When installing the new filter, ensure it is facing the correct direction; an arrow on the frame almost always indicates the proper airflow direction. Securely close the compartment. The entire process often takes less than 15 minutes and requires no tools or simple hand tools. If you are unsure, a quick online search for your specific vehicle's year, make, and model with "cabin air filter replacement" will yield numerous video tutorials. The cost savings of doing it yourself are significant compared to a dealership or shop service.

Choosing the Right Replacement Filter

When purchasing a replacement, you generally have two choices: a standard particulate filter or an activated carbon filter. The standard filter is adequate for basic particle filtration. The activated carbon filter, while slightly more expensive, provides the added benefit of odor and gas reduction and is highly recommended for anyone driving in urban or high-traffic areas. Always buy a filter from a reputable automotive parts brand to ensure it meets or exceeds the original equipment specifications. Avoid no-name filters that may use inferior materials, collapse under pressure, or not fit correctly.
